My Home Move wins at the Law Firm Services Awards 2018
September 20, 2018My Home Move, the UK’s leading provider of mover conveyancing services, has won the ‘Best Training Firm of the Year’ and ‘Most Innovative Use of Technology Firm of the Year’ awards at this year’s Law Firm Services Conveyancing Awards.
The ceremony, which was held on Wednesday 19th September 2018, at The Vox Conference Centre in Birmingham, brought together the conveyancing industry to celebrate its achievements in the last 12 months.

In addition to its Learning and Development initiatives, My Home Move was also recognised for its technological advancements, including its eWay portals for clients and industry partners, Voice Biometrics security system and investment in Artificial Intelligence.

Others shortlisted in the categories included Cook Taylor Woodhouse, Dezrezlegal and WYM Legal (Most Innovative Use of Technology Firm of the Year) and Dezrezlegal, Fidler & Pepper Solicitors and Martin Tolhurst Solicitors (Best Training Firm of the Year).
